Supplies you’ll need to make your own Valentine’s Day Tea Towel:
- Black and White Ticking Stripe Kitchen Towels
- Candy Apple Chalkology Ink
- Loveshack Chalk Couture Transfer
- Small Squeegee
- Transfer Trimmers
Making your own decorative tea towel begins with a kitchen towel, transfer and ink.
I used a black and white ticking stripe towel, the Loveshack Transfer and Candy Apply Chalkology Ink.
To begin, I cut the “love” portion of the transfer off of the sheet.
Next, I removed the transfer from the backing and placed it on the towel.
Then I applied a layer of ink over the transfer.
Finally, I removed the transfer to reveal the design! I love how fun this towel looks with my festive florals and other kitchen accent pieces.
